Title :
An efficient mechanism for searching Arabic audio libraries

Abstract :
In this paper we propose an approach that allows the user to query an Arabic audio library using voice. We use a combination of class-based language models and robust interpretation to recognize and identify the spoken keywords. The mechanism uses a large vocabulary recognition system (LVCSR) to implement the functionality of an Arabic authority control system. A series of experiments were performed to assess the accuracy and the robustness of the proposed approach: restricted grammar recognition with semantic interpretation, class-based statistical language models (CB-SLM) with robust interpretation, and generalized CB-SLM. The results have shown that the combination of CB-SLM and robust interpretation provides better accuracy and robustness than the traditional grammar-based parsing.
